3 Easy Ways to Reject a Tenant Applicant


Tenant Rejection!

Many of us have had difficulty in rejecting interested rental applicants for our properties. Without a system to save you from legal entanglements, wasted time and aggravation, hurt feelings and embarrassment, you are going to be one unhappy and unsuccessful camper.

Having a legal and effective approval and denial system for your rental application process is essential if you are going to last in the landlord business.

Because every situation and applicant is different, it is best to have more than one method of rejecting an unwanted applicant. Unwanted applicants can vary in levels of unacceptability.

  • Totally Unacceptable (credit or other reasons)
  • Unqualified, but can become qualified (co-signer or large deposit needed)
  • Qualified, but you have someone else more qualified

      Need to Reject a Tenant for Credit Reasons?

      Free Download
      Adverse Action Notice

      RejectionAdverse Action Letter
      If you reject an applicant because of negative information on his credit report, an Adverse Action Letter is needed to comply with FCRA (Fair Credit Reporting Act) regulations.

      The Adverse Action Letter includes the contact information for the consumer credit reporting agencies that played a role in the decision of rejecting the applicant based on the contents of his or her credit report.

      This contact information allows the rejected party to obtain a free copy of his or her credit report from the credit bureau(s) used to make the negative decision.

      HOW IS RENT ESTABLISHED?
      The market established the rent - not us. Fighting the market is a losing battle. Check newspaper ads, property management rental sites, use test ads. I.e. We advertised a property at $1,000 with no takers. Later we adjusted the rent to $995 and the phone began ringing. $1,000 seems more expensive than $995.
